I have a Bravo I outdrive on a '98 Hammer. Noticed that the steering wheel is about a half turn out of alignment. There is not much play in the steering, fluid is OK and no detectable cable issues.
When I'm planed out and whether going fast or just enough to keep planed, it seems to be sticky and not smooth. This is constant with a load of passengers or by myself. I only have trim adjustments and no tabs.
Any ideas on what to adjust? I have a Clymer Mercruiser Stern Drive manual, but can't find any troubleshooting suggestions.

I had a problem once with the steering cylinder touching the stringer on the starboard side. The steering cable and the powersteering hydraulic cylinder need to have a small amount of swing room. May be a fluid problem also.
